The Importance of Family Dentistry for Comprehensive Oral Health
Family dentistry plays a pivotal role in maintaining comprehensive oral health across all age groups. By focusing on both preventive care and comprehensive treatment, family dentists ensure that every member of the household enjoys strong, healthy smiles. Regular check-ups and cleanings are not just about removing plaque and tartar; they serve as early detection tools for various dental issues, including cavities, gum disease, and even oral cancer. Early intervention is key to preventing more serious problems down the line.
Moreover, family dentistry caters to the unique needs of different age groups. From pediatric care, which includes teaching proper brushing techniques and addressing growing teeth, to geriatric treatment, which deals with age-related dental issues like dry mouth and tooth loss, family dentists are equipped to handle a wide array of oral health concerns. They also promote at-home oral hygiene practices tailored to each individual’s needs, fostering good habits that will last a lifetime.

Building a Strong Dental Foundation for a Lifetime of Healthy Smiles
A strong dental foundation is built from an early age, forming the basis for a lifetime of healthy smiles. Family dentistry plays a pivotal role in this process, focusing on preventive care tailored to each family member’s unique needs. Regular check-ups and cleanings are not just about removing plaque; they educate children and adults alike about proper oral hygiene practices, setting them up for success in maintaining their teeth and gums into adulthood.
By establishing a routine with a family dentist, parents can ensure their children develop good dental habits from the start. This includes teaching them how to brush effectively, floss properly, and understand the importance of a balanced diet. As a result, these practices become second nature, reducing the risk of tooth decay, gum disease, and other oral health issues that may arise later in life. Family dentistry also offers personalized guidance on sealants, fluoride treatments, and other preventive measures, adding extra layers of protection for smiles at every stage of development.
